Typical 4.0L Engine life?
The jeep bug has bitten me bad. I've recently came across a 99 wrangler with the 4.0 in it with a 5spd man. My only concerns are is it has 122K miles on it and he said it had a lifter noise in it. This will not be a daily driver but I'm a little curious on the typical mileage life of the 4.0. Thanks for any info available!

122k is nothing for a 4.0  My ZJ is about to turn 202k and still runs strong and doesn't use any oil. From what I've read lifter ticks are pretty normal for these engines, both of mine do it a little bit sometimes and the YJ only has 30k on it. There are guys here with 4.0s that have 300k+ on them.

122k is just getting broken in. i've seen a 4.0L with 380k on it, never opened, just regular maintenance. as long as the 4.0L has had and will continue to have regular maintenance performed it will last well into 200k.

My '93 Grand has 218K on the clock....just replaced the water pump..
Little bit of piston slap when very cold out, little bit of lifter noise right after start up. Other than that, been a dead nuts reliable engine.

I had an 89XJ with 200K on the clock before i sold it. I never had any major problems just a leaky rear main seal, but thats the norm for 4.0's. I still see it around town.
